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

The present disclosure discloses a denoising method and a system for preserving amplitude variation with offset (AVO) features of pre-stack seismic data. The method includes: acquiring seismic wave data at at least one receiving point through a seismic signal acquisition device, and storing the seismic wave data in a memory; in response to ending of an acquisition operation of the seismic signal with the seismic signal acquisition device, determining, based on the seismic wave data in the memory, pre-denoising angle gather data through a processing device; and obtaining and outputting a denoised angle gather signal through inputting the pre-denoising angle gather data to a denoising device and performing denoising processing on the pre-denoising angle gather data based on the denoising device. In the present disclosure, an abnormal signal is identified in the memory, then the angle gather signal is denoised, and a user also use a user terminal to view signals before and after denoising and compare a denoising effect, which can improve denoising efficiency and accuracy.

What is claimed is: 1 . A denoising method for preserving amplitude variation with offset (AVO) features of pre-stack seismic data based on extended Radon transform, wherein the method comprises: acquiring seismic wave data at at least one receiving point through a seismic signal acquisition device, and storing the seismic wave data in a memory, wherein the seismic signal acquisition device includes a seismic exploration instrument and a seismic geophone; in response to ending of an acquisition operation for a seismic signal with the seismic signal acquisition device, determining, based on the seismic wave data in the memory, pre-denoising angle gather data through a processing device, including: identifying abnormal signal in the memory; eliminating the abnormal signal; and designating entire remaining seismic wave data as the pre-denoising angle gather data; and obtaining and outputting a denoised angle gather signal through inputting the pre-denoising angle gather data to a denoising device and performing denoising processing on the pre-denoising angle gather data based on the denoising device, including: determining a range of t in an angle gather through performing division processing for overlapping time windows on an input angle gather; converting the input angle gather from an angle domain to a feature domain by a compressive sensing algorithm based on the range of t in the angle gather; obtaining a model parameter m(t,R 0 ,b) through inverting a formula (1) by a formula (2) based on the range of t in the angle gather, and converting the angle gather in the pre-stack seismic data from the angle domain to the feature domain using the model parameter m(t, R 0 , b); D ( t ,θ)=Σ R 0 Σ b m ( t,R 0 ,b )*( R 0 +b sin 2 θ)  (1); ∥ Rm−d∥ 2 2 +λ∥m∥ 1   (2); wherein D(t, θ) denotes angle gather data, R 0 +b sin 2 θ characterizes an AVO effect template that a seismic reflection amplitude changes with an angle, and the model parameter m(t, R 0 , b) in a transform space comprises AVO features of data; t denotes time, θ denotes an angle; d denotes the data; and R 0 , b is used to characterize the AVO features; obtaining an effective signal maintaining AVO features of original data by performing filtering processing on the angle gather in the feature domain, including: selecting at least one set of candidate filtering parameters through vector matching based on a signal frequency distribution feature and a data noise feature in the pre-denoising angle gather data; generating an evaluation result by evaluating a filtering effect of the at least one set of candidate filtering parameters, including: determining the evaluation result by using an evaluation model based on the at least one set of candidate filtering parameter, an angle gather feature, and an overlapping parameter, wherein the evaluation model is a machine learning model, the evaluation model includes a filtering feature layer and a result evaluation layer, wherein an input of the filtering feature layer includes the at least one set of candidate filtering parameter, the angle gather feature in the feature domain before filtering, and the overlapping parameter, and an output of the filtering feature layer includes the filtering feature; an input of the result evaluation layer includes the filtering feature, the pre-denoising angle gather data, and smoothness of the overlapping parameter, and an output of the result evaluation layer includes a noise elimination rate and a signal loss rate corresponding to the candidate filtering parameter; the output of the filtering feature layer is the input of the result evaluation layer, the result evaluation layer and the filtering feature layer are obtained through joint training; and the evaluation result includes the noise elimination rate and the signal loss rate; performing a plurality of rounds of iterative updating on the at least one set of the candidate filtering parameters based on the evaluation result to obtain an optimal filtering parameter; performing a two-dimensional filtering processing on the pre-denoising angle gather data in the feature domain with the optimal filtering parameter to generate an effective signal that meets a preset condition, wherein the optimal filtering parameter includes at least one of a filter type and filtering strength; obtaining optimized angle gather data in a corresponding time window through performing inverse conversion processing on the effective signal; obtaining a complete angle gather signal through performing splicing processing for overlapping time windows on the optimized angle gather data in a plurality of time windows, to realize denoising processing for preserving the AVO features of the pre-stack seismic data; and sending the denoised angle gather signal and the pre-denoising angle gather data to a user terminal for display and confirmation, wherein the user terminal displays the denoised angle gather signal and the pre-denoising angle gather data for users by displaying images and videos and according to information on the user terminal, the user visually views changes in angle gather signals before and after denoising to confirm a denoising effect to determine whether a denoising result is available. 2 . The denoising method according to claim 1 , wherein the model parameter m(t,R 0 ,b) is obtained through inverting the formula (1) based on an inversion algorithm of a compressive sensing theory. 3 . The denoising method according to claim 1 , wherein the effective signal maintaining the AVO features of the original data is obtained through performing the two-dimensional filtering processing on the angle gather in the feature domain. 4 . The denoising method according to claim 1 , wherein the optimized angle gather data in the corresponding time window is obtained through performing the inverse conversion processing on the effective signal using the formula (1). 5 .
